Carlisle police Chief Will Rogers said officers were in the neighborhood about 7 a.m. and began their search about 9:30 a.m. in conjunction with an ongoing computer crime investigation.
Rogers declined to comment further on the type of the computer crime, what was seized or details of the investigation.
